Your Role: Lead Data Engineer

 

The data engineer’s role is delivery focused.

The person in this role will drive data pipeline and data product delivery through data- architecture, modeling, design, and development a professional grade solution on premise and/or Microsoft Azure cloud.

Partner with data scientists and statisticians across Elanco global business functions to help prepare and transform their data into data products that further drive the scientific and/or business knowledge discovery, insights, and forecasting.

Data engineers will be part of a highly collaborative and cross-functional team of technology and data experts working on solving complex scientific and business challenges in animal health using cutting edge data and analytics technologies
